Book of Enoch 88

1And I saw that up to the time in such a manner, thirty-seven conducting shepherds inspected, and they all finished in their times as the first, and others then received them into their hands, that they might inspect them in their times, every shepherd in his time.

2And after that, I saw in the vision, that all the birds of heaven came, eagles, vultures, kites, and ravens, and the eagle taught them all.

3They began to devour the sheep, to pick out their eyes, and to devour their bodies.

4And the sheep cried out, because their bodies were devoured by the birds.

5I also cried out, and groaned in my sleep against that shepherd which inspected the flock,

6And I looked till the sheep were eaten up by the dogs, by the eagles, and by the kites, and they left them neither body, nor skin, nor muscles, until their bones alone stood there, and their bones fell upon the earth, and the sheep were diminished.

7And I saw during one time that twenty-three conducting shepherds inspected, who completed in their times fifty-eight times.

8Then small lambs were born of those white sheep, and they began to open their eyes, and to see, and to cry out to the sheep.

9But the sheep cried not out to them, and they heard not what they said, but were extremely deaf, and powerfully and strongly blinded their eyes.

10I saw in the vision that ravens flew down upon these lambs,

11And that they took one of these lambs, and they tore the sheep in pieces and devoured them.

12And I saw that horns grew forth upon these lambs, and that the searching ravens came down upon these horns,

13And I saw that a large horn sprouted forth on one of the sheep, and their eyes were opened,

14And he looked at them, and placed himself before their eyes, and he cried to the sheep.

15Then the dabela saw him, and they all ran to him.

16And contempt of these brought all the eagles, vultures, ravens, and kites, around the sheep, and they flew down upon them, and devoured them, and the sheep were silent, but the dabela lamented and cried out.

17Then the ravens fought and struggled with them.

18They wished among them to remove that horn, but they overcame him not.

19I looked at them until the shepherds, the eagles, the vultures, and the kites came,

20And they cried out to the ravens to break the horn of the dabela, to contend with him, and to fight with him, but he struggled with them, and cried out that his help might come to him.

21Then I looked until the man came who had written down the names of the shepherds, and who ascended up before the Lord of the sheep.

22He brought assistance and caused every one to see him descend to the help of the dabela.

23And I saw that the Lord of the sheep came to them in his wrath, and all those who saw him fled away, and all fell down in his tabernacle before his face, and all the eagles, vultures, ravens, and kites assembled together, and brought with them all the sheep of the field.

24And they all came assembled together, and strove to break the horn of the dabela.

25And I also saw that to them came the Lord of the sheep, and took in his hand the sceptre of his wrath, and smote the earth, which was rent asunder, and all the beasts and birds of heaven fell down from the sheep, and sunk into the earth, and there they were buried. *

26And I also saw that a mighty sword was given to the sheep, who went forth against all the beasts of the field to destroy them.

27But all the beasts and birds of heaven fled from before their face.

28Then I saw that the man who wrote the book at the word of the Lord, opened the book of destruction, of those who had been destroyed by the last twelve shepherds, and shewed before the Lord of the sheep, that they had destroyed more than those who had been before them.

29I stood and saw till he took down that ancient house, and they brought out its pillars, every plant, and the ivory of that house, with which it was overlaid, they brought it out and laid it on a place on the right side of the earth.

30And I beheld the Lord of the sheep, until he produced anew house, greater and higher than the first, and he set it upon the place of the first, which was covered, and all its pillars were new, and its ivory new, and stronger than the first ivory, which he had brought out.

31And the Lord of the sheep was in the middle, and I saw all the sheep which remained, and all the beasts of the earth, and fowls of heaven, fell down, and cast themselves before the sheep, and supplicated them, and heard them in every word.

32And the sheep were all white, with their wool long and clean, and all who had perished, and had been destroyed, and all the beasts of the field, and all the fowls of heaven, turned back to that house, and the Lord of the sheep rejoiced with great joy, be cause they were all good, and had turned back again to his dwelling.

33And I saw that they laid down the sword which had been given to the sheep, and brought it back to his house, and sealed it up in the presence of the Lord.

34All the sheep were enclosed in that house, but it did not contain them all at one time, and the eyes of all were open, and they saw the good One, and there was none among them who did not behold him.

35And I saw that this house was great and wide and very full, and I saw that a white being was born, whose horns were great, and that all the beasts of the field and the fowls of heaven feared him, and prayed to him at all times.

36Then I saw that the nature of them all was changed, and that they all became white animals.

37And that the first who was in the midst of them became a Word, and that Word became a large being, and on his head were great horns.

38And the Lord of the sheep rejoiced over them, and over all the animals.

39I reposed in the middle of them, I awoke and saw the whole, and this is the vision which I saw while I slept, and when I awaked, I praised the Lord of righteousness, and gave him glory.

40Then those three who were clothed in white, who before had caused me to ascend, they held me by my hand, and the hand of him who spake held me, and they raised me up, and set me in the middle of the sheep before the judgment began.

41And I saw a throne erected in a delightful land;

42Upon this sat the Lord of the sheep, and received all the sealed books.

43And these books were opened before the Lord of the sheep.

44Then the Lord called the first seven white ones, and commanded them to bring before him the first of the stars, which went before the stars whose shame were like the shame of horses, and the first star which fell down first, and they brought them all before him.

45And he spake to that man who wrote before him who was one of the seven white ones, and said, Take those seventy shepherds, to whom I delivered the sheep, and who received them, and killed more than those which I had commanded them, and be hold, I saw them all bound, and all stand before him. And the judgment of the stars came on first, and they were all judged, and found guilty, and went to the place of punishment, and they thrust them into a deep full of burning fire, and full of pillars of fire. Then the seventy shepherds were judged, and were found guilty, and were thrust into the flaming abyss.

46And I saw at that time, that in the middle of the earth one deep was opened which was full of fire,

47And to this they brought the blind sheep, and they were judged, and found guilty, and were all thrust into the deep of fire on the earth, and burnt.

48And this deep was on the right side of that house.

49And I saw the sheep burning, and their bones. Consuming. *

50Afterwards I wept a great weeping, and my tears ceased not, so that I was not able to bear it, and when I looked, they descended by reason of that which I had seen, for all was come and gone, for every particular part of the affairs of men was shewn to me.

51In that night I remembered my former dream, therefore I wept and was troubled, because I had seen that vision.
